Output 38c0e661ee9a43f06ecda9af975322408dfb938bcbc656d49b632d7233644d01:10

value
1763698
script pubkey
OP_0 OP_PUSHBYTES_20 cbae9de912e82b934358c079cefe898cab25c7d9
address
bc1qewhfm6gjaq4exs6ccpuual5f3j4jt37eravj6x
transaction
38c0e661ee9a43f06ecda9af975322408dfb938bcbc656d49b632d7233644d01
confirmations
141973
spent
true